Sažetak
The research described in this report was conducted to assess potential concerns among hesitant healthcare workers in Europe. It is part of a European Centre for Disease Prevention and Control (ECDC) project entitled ‘Comprehensive expert opinion on motivating hesitant population groups to vaccinate’, managed by the World Health Communication Associates and coordinated by the Vaccine Confidence Project at the London School of Hygiene and Tropical Medicine. The aim of this research project is to have a better understanding of vaccine hesitancy and safety concerns among healthcare vaccine providers and their patients in Europe and to explore the link and potential influence between the two groups. The following research objectives were defined: Improve our understanding of vaccine hesitancy among healthcare vaccine providers in Europe: shed light on their doubts and concerns over vaccine safety and the reasons behind these doubts. Identify reasons for patient vaccine hesitancy in Europe and investigate how healthcare professionals respond to hesitant patients. The knowledge gained from this study is used to inform the development of a ‘Let’s Talk About Hesitancy’ supplement to the ECDC’s ‘Let’s Talk About Protection’ guide. It will also allow public health professionals in Europe to understand the extent of the problem of vaccine hesitancy among healthcare workers and their patients, and to develop more targeted and effective public health measures to prevent and respond to vaccine hesitancy, especially among healthcare professionals.
